MRS. FITZGERALD DIES THURSDAY
Clarion - Mrs. Bertha Mabel Fitzgerald, 88, of Clarion died at 6 a.m. Thursday at her home. She was the widow of Edward Fitzgerald.
Mrs. Fitzgerald was born in Paint Township, Clarion County, Sept. 24, 1884, the daughter of David and Esther Black Beers.
In 1912 she married Edward Vincent Fitzgerald who preceded her in death in 1970.
Mrs. Fitzgerald was affiliated with the Baptist Church.
Surviving are two sisters, Mrs. Hugo (Florence) Johnson of Warren, and Mrs. John (Frances) Gould of Tylersburg; two brothers, Curtis Beers of Shippenville RD, and Milo Beers of Clarion RD; a niece, Mrs. James (Betty) Fagley of Shippenville RD 1; and a number of nieces and nephews.
She was preceded in death by her husband, one son, Kenneth, four brothers and two sisters.
Friends may call at the Robert V. Burns Funeral Home in Clarion where the family will receive friends from 2 to 4 and 7 to 9 p.m. today.
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. Saturday in the funeral home with Rev. James Thomas officiating.
Interment will be in Foxburg Cemetery.
